Link between excessive Vitamin E and prostate cancer
Vitamin E plays a number of important roles fostering human health; however, a particularly concerning study has revealed an association between high-dose vitamin E (400 iu or more per day) and an increased risk of prostate cancer... read more>>

Single dose of vaccine may prevent cervical cancer
PARIS, FRANCE: A single vaccine shot, rather than the recommended triple dose, may be enough to protect women against cervical cancer, a study said on Wednesday, 10 June 2015... read more>>
